1944 - The ""Great Atlantic Hurricane"" ravaged the east coast. The storm killed 22 persons and caused 63 million dollars damage in the Chesapeake Bay area, then besieged New England killing 390 persons and causing another 100 million dollars damage.

Ambrose is a city in Coffee County, Georgia, United States. As of the 2020 census, the city had a population of 327.
